Splunk Learning Roadmap
Goal: From zero Splunk experience to production-capable SPL and administration skills
Learning Phases
Phase 1: Splunk Fundamentals (2-3 days)
•Architecture — forwarders, indexers, search heads
•SPL as a pipeline —
search | eval | rex | stats | sort, the Unix-pipeline mental model•Basic searches, field extraction, and time-range filtering
•Splunk vs. ELK vs. Datadog — where each fits
Phase 2: Intermediate SPL and Data Management (3-4 days)
•Saved searches and alerts
•Lookups — CSV-based and KV Store
•Field extractions —
props.conf/transforms.conf vs. ad hoc rex•Data models and Pivot
•Macros and subsearches
Phase 3: Advanced Architecture and Enterprise Security (1-2 weeks)
•Indexer clustering — replication factor (RF) and search factor (SF)
•
tstats vs. stats — when and why to use the accelerated path•Summary indexing and data model acceleration
•Splunk Enterprise Security — correlation searches, Notable Events, CIM, Risk-Based Alerting
•License enforcement mechanics
Phase 4: Operations and Troubleshooting (1 week)
•Diagnosing silent indexing gaps and skipped/restricted searches
•Search-performance troubleshooting (
tstats fixes)•Forwarder file-permission and path-pattern failures
•Correlation-search scheduling-gap detection
Phase 5: Certification Track (ongoing)

How to Use This Roadmap
1.Work through phases in order — Phase 3's Enterprise Security concepts assume the data-modeling and search-optimization fundamentals from Phase 2 and Phase 1's SPL pipeline mental model are already solid
2.This technology doesn't have a separate Labs tab — the Fundamentals/Intermediate/Advanced code blocks and the Installation section's single-instance setup are the hands-on material; a real local install is worth doing before relying on reading alone
3.Practice SPL as a pipeline, one stage at a time — Fundamentals' own "Try it yourself" exercise (naming each pipeline station before writing real SPL) is a technique worth reapplying at every phase, not just the first
4.Use the Troubleshooting section's real scenarios as active study material — working through "why is this search silently returning nothing" builds the same diagnostic instinct tested in interviews and real SOC/admin work
5.If your interest is security/SIEM specifically, don't skip ahead past Phase 2's data modeling — Enterprise Security's correlation searches and CIM in Phase 3 depend directly on data models being understood first
